Defining the Skool Platform The Skool platform is an innovative online community solution designed to help creators, entrepreneurs, and organizations build engaging spaces for their audience. It combines features of social networking, online courses, and community engagement into one cohesive platform. Common Challenges and How to Overcome Them

Typical Obstacles Setting up your community on the Skool platform may come with challenges. Common obstacles include initial low engagement, difficulty in managing content, and member retention issues. These challenges can discourage community builders, especially those new to the process. Solutions and Best Practices To overcome these challenges, it is essential to establish clear community guidelines and actively encourage participation. Implementing gamification strategies, such as rewards for contributions, can also incentivize engagement. Furthermore, utilizing Skool’s built-in analytics will help you identify areas for improvement and tailor your content to meet member needs.
